  2. Shaw Communications Inc. (often abbreviated to Shaw; / ˌ ʃ ɒ / SH-aw) was a Canadian telecommunications company which provided telephone, Internet, television, and mobile services. The company was founded in 1966 as Capital Cable Television Company, Ltd. by JR Shaw in Edmonton.

  3. Apr 3, 2023 · Rogers CEO Tony Staffieri pledged to lower costs for customers and increase competition after the deal was finalized on Monday. The federal government approved the merger with conditions, including the sale of Freedom Mobile to Videotron and the expansion of 5G coverage.
